Role-Playing Games, commonly known as RPGs, stand as a beloved genre in the gaming world, attracting countless fans with their immersive worlds, character development, and engaging storylines. These games often allow players to assume the role of a protagonist in a fictional setting, where they can customize their character's skills and abilities, influencing the narrative and world around them.
The core essence of RPGs lies in their ability to transport players into meticulously crafted universes filled with rich lore, intricate plots, and a diversity of characters who shape the narrative's progression. Thanks to advancements in technology, modern RPGs have taken storytelling to new heights, delivering stunning graphics, challenging gameplay, and expansive open worlds that beckon exploration.
One of the hallmark features of RPGs is character progression. Players typically start with a relatively weak protagonist who grows stronger through experience gained from completing quests and defeating enemies. This progression often involves acquiring new skills, finding better equipment, and making strategic choices that affect the game's outcome.
In addition to progression, RPGs also boast a high degree of personalization. Many games in this genre allow players to make meaningful choices that affect the game's plot and character relationships. This level of interactivity creates a unique experience for each player, as their decisions carve out a personal narrative within the broader game world.
RPGs also differ widely in terms of setting and tone. From high fantasy realms filled with magic and legendary creatures to gritty post-apocalyptic landscapes, the genre covers a vast array of themes and stories. This variety ensures that there is an RPG for nearly every player’s taste.
Whether it’s through intricate turn-based combat systems or dynamic real-time battles, RPGs continually challenge players to hone their strategic thinking and adaptability. Combined with often times complex decision-making processes, this genre not only entertains but also stimulates the intellectual faculties of players.
